In the Beginning - June, 2001

Amidst a stunning renovation of a long neglected electrical supply shop, a pedestal stands with a large colorful pitcher by Salem, Oregon's own Mary Lou Zeek.  On June 1st, 2001, the gallery began to exhibit a variety of clay, sculpture, glass, jewelry, paintings, watercolors, art furniture and mixed media by Pacific Northwestern artists.

Combining her experience as a successful artist with this venture into business, Zeek will offer gallery visitors unique insights into the art processes and the artists.  "As a gallery owner, it is very important to me to represent artists as hard working people in our community."  Zeek hopes time spent in her new gallery will inspire patrons to embellish their lives with functional and decorative art. 


 

"You don't have to change your life -  just embellish it."

The gallery has been a huge success.   “I am thrilled to know that wonderful art is in the homes and offices of many Oregonians,  and am very proud to connect the work of over 60 hard-working artists with visitors to my gallery,” says Zeek.
